#!/usr/bin/env bash
# Bash utility for getting specific network info
# Author: Jake Meyer
# Github: https://github.com/jakewmeyer
currentVersion="1.22.1"
configuredClient=""
## This function determines which http get tool the system has installed and returns an error if there isnt one
getConfiguredClient()
{
if command -v curl &>/dev/null; then
configuredClient="curl"
elif command -v wget &>/dev/null; then
configuredClient="wget"
elif command -v http &>/dev/null; then
configuredClient="httpie"
elif command -v fetch &>/dev/null; then
configuredClient="fetch"
else
echo "Error: This tool reqires either curl, wget, httpie or fetch to be installed." >&2
return 1
fi
}
## Allows to call the users configured client without if statements everywhere
httpGet()
{
case "$configuredClient" in
curl) curl -A curl -s "$@" ;;
wget) wget -qO- "$@" ;;
httpie) http -b GET "$@" ;;
fetch) fetch -q "$@" ;;
esac
}
# Parse arguments passed + help formatting
usage() {
cat <<EOF
Geo
Description: Provides quick access for wan, lan, router, dns, mac, and ip geolocation data
Usage: geo [flag]
-w Returns WAN IP
-l Returns LAN IP(s)
-r Returns Router IP
-d Returns DNS Nameserver
-m Returns MAC address for interface. Ex. eth0
-g Returns Current IP Geodata
Examples:
geo -g
geo -wlrdgm eth0
Custom Geo Output => [all] [query] [city] [region] [country] [zip] [isp]
Example: geo -a 8.8.8.8 -o city,zip,isp
-o [options] Returns Specific Geodata
-a [address] For specific IP in -s
-v Returns Version
-h Returns Help Screen
-u Updates Bash-Snippets
EOF
exit
}
# Displays version number
version() {
echo "Version $currentVersion"
}
# Fetches WAN IP address
wan_search() {
httpGet https://api.ipify.org?format=json | grep -Eo "[0-9.]*"
}
# Fetches current LAN IP address
lan_search() {
if [ "$(uname)" = "Darwin" ]; then
ifconfig | grep -Eo 'inet (addr:)?([0-9]*\.){3}[0-9]*' | grep -Eo '([0-9]*\.){3}[0-9]*' | grep -v '127.0.0.1'
elif [ "$(uname -s)" = "Linux" ]; then
ip addr show | grep -Eo 'inet (addr:)?([0-9]*\.){3}[0-9]*' | grep -Eo '([0-9]*\.){3}[0-9]*' | grep -v '127.0.0.1'
else
echo "OS not supported"
exit 1
fi
}
# Fetches Router ip address
router_search() {
if [ "$(uname)" = "Darwin" ]; then
netstat -rn | grep default | head -1 | awk '{print$2}'
elif [ "$(uname -s)" = "Linux" ]; then
ip route | grep ^default'\s'via | head -1 | awk '{print$3}'
else
echo "OS not supported"
exit 1
fi
}
# Fetches DNS nameserver
dns_search() {
if [ "$(uname)" = "Darwin" ]; then
grep -i nameserver /etc/resolv.conf |head -n1|cut -d ' ' -f2
elif [ "$(uname -s)" = "Linux" ]; then
cat /etc/resolv.conf | grep -i ^nameserver | cut -d ' ' -f2
else
echo "OS not supported"
exit 1
fi
}
# Fetches MAC address of
mac_search() {
if [ "$(uname)" = "Darwin" ]; then
ifconfig "$MAC" | grep -o -E '([[:xdigit:]]{1,2}:){5}[[:xdigit:]]{1,2}'
elif [ "$(uname -s)" = "Linux" ]; then
ip addr show "$MAC" | grep -o -E '([[:xdigit:]]{1,2}:){5}[[:xdigit:]]{1,2}' | grep -v ff:
else
echo "OS not supported"
exit 1
fi
}
# Fetches current geodata based on ip
geodata_search() {
httpGet "http://ip-api.com/line/?fields=query,city,region,country,zip,isp"
}
# Fetches specific geodata based on args
specific_geo() {
if [ "$OPTIONS" = "all" ]; then
httpGet "http://ip-api.com/line/${ADDRESS}?fields=query,city,region,country,zip,isp"
else
httpGet "http://ip-api.com/line/${ADDRESS}?fields=${OPTIONS}"
fi
}
